Will Ferrell will host the Season 51 [1] finale of Saturday Night Live, featuring Paul McCartney as the musical guest.

The return of Ferrell to the sketch comedy stage marks a high-profile conclusion to the season, pairing a former cast member with one of the most influential musicians in history.

The episode is scheduled to air on May 16, 2026 [2], at 11:30 p.m. ET [2]. The broadcast will originate from the show's longtime home in New York and will be available for streaming on Peacock [3] the following day.

Ferrell is no stranger to the hosting chair, having previously hosted during Season 45 [4]. His return for the finale serves as a cornerstone for the episode, which is intended to close out the season with a star-studded lineup [5].
